Whether you were hurt as a passenger, struck as a Pedestrian, or involved in a collision with a SEPTA vehicle while driving, your situation deserves careful attention. Each case requires a detailed investigation to determine exactly what went wrong and who should be held accountable.

Building a strong claim often involves gathering surveillance footage, reviewing operator conduct, analyzing accident scenes, and consulting with experts when necessary. Because many SEPTA vehicles are equipped with cameras, valuable evidence may exist, but acting quickly is essential to preserve it.
